colnames(humanGTF) <- c("symbol","gene_id") humanGTF$gene_id <- str_split(humanGTF$gene_id,"[.]",simplify = T)[,1] # ICGC的基因名字不包括版本号,这里需要对ENSEMBL进行整理,删除“.”和后面的数字 humanGTF <- unique(humanGTF) %>% dplyr::select(gene_id,symbol) # 去重 humanGTF <...
colnames(g2s) <- c("geneid","symbol") table(ids$geneid %in% g2s$geneid) #查看需要转化的geneid在g2s的匹配情况 ids <- ids[ids$geneid %in% g2s$geneid,] #取出在gencode数据库的gtf注释中能找到的geneid ids$symbol <- g2s[match(ids$geneid,g2s$geneid),2] #match返回其第二个参...
而是肽ID(以ENSP开头)。要获得所需信息,请尝试将ensembl_gene_id替换为ensembl_peptide_id:...
AI代码助手复制代码 基于提取的ENSEMBL ID,提取对应的所有Gene ID(ENTREZID),(以及Symbol),并查看一下提取的内容。 >list=select(org.Hs.eg.db,keys=k,columns = c("ENTREZID","SYMBOL"), keytype="ENSEMBL")'select()' returned 1:many mapping between keys and columns>dim(list)[1] 29140 3>head(...
dplyr::filter(type=="gene",gene_biotype=="protein_coding")%>% dplyr::select(c(gene_name,gene_id,gene_biotype))%>% dplyr::inner_join(my_data, by ="gene_id") # onlyselect the protein coding genes. mRNA_exprSet<-mRNA_exprSet[!duplicated(mRNA_exprSet$gene_name),] ...
不多介绍,参考视频和GEO多数据集分析的那个视频, 视频播放量 8618、弹幕量 2、点赞数 88、投硬币枚数 38、收藏人数 205、转发人数 28, 视频作者 Jingle进哥, 作者简介 王进个人网站 www.jingege.wang,相关视频:【gene ID】gene ID转换的在线工具,二: 基因id一键转换,把
Ensembl的gene_id"ENSG00000187634" ,transcript_id"ENST00000342066" 还有我们需要转换为的基因名symbol。进行转换的方法很多,包括在线的网站、R包(org.Hs.eg.db)等等,这些工具在一些常见的物种上得到了很好的支持。但是对于某些虽然有GTF文件,但是研究较少的物种就显得力不从心了,于是笔者用Python实现了一个各类基因...
在R中如何利用ENSEMBL ID获得Gene ID(ENTREZID), 又或者转换为Gene Symbol,以人为例:预先安装AnnotationDbi 和 org.Hs.eg.db加载org.Hs.eg.db> library(org.Hs.eg.db)获取所有的ENSEMBL ID,并查看前五个ID> k=keys(org.Hs.eg.db,keytype = "ENSEMBL")> head(k,5)[1] "ENSG00000121410" "ENSG...
TCGA 数据库中的基因编号采用的Esembl 的编号,但是有些分析软件,需要输入的基因编号是 gene symbol ,这就需要将Esemble 的ID 转换成gene symbol 。 今天介绍采用clusterProfiler 进行转换: # 加载相关软件包 > library(clusterProfiler) > library(org.Hs.eg.db) # org.Hs.eg.db 包提供的ID转换类型 > key...
我们首先来认识一下Ensembl Gene ID,Ensembl Gene ID的命名比较长,也是后起之秀,使用比较广泛,就是这么一串字符:ENSG00000279964,我们可以到ensembl的在线工具直接搜索这个ID,得到的是“Gene: AC009949.1 ENSG00000279964”,解释是这样的:“No overlapping RefSeq annotation found”,很显然这是一个lncRNA也就是非编码的...